Overview
SMBG60AHE3/52 from Vishay General Semiconductor is a unidirectional transient voltage suppressor (TVS) diode in SMBG (DO-215AA) package, designed for robust overvoltage protection of sensitive electronics. It features 60 V stand-off voltage (VWM), 66.7–73.7 V breakdown voltage (VBR) at 1 mA, 600 W peak pulse power (10/1000 µs), <100 ns response time, and AEC-Q101 qualification - deployed in automotive power line and sensor interface protection.
For engineers reviewing the SMBG60AHE3/52 datasheet, SMBG60AHE3/52 pinout, SMBG60AHE3/52 application, or SMBG60AHE3/52 equivalent, key selection criteria include clamping voltage (96.8 V at IPPM), unidirectional polarity with cathode band marking, RoHS-compliant matte tin terminals, and MSL Level 1 reflow compatibility up to 260 °C.
Technical Context
This TVS diode operates as a voltage-clamped shunt protector: under normal conditions it presents high impedance (>1 µA leakage at 60 V), then rapidly avalanches when transient voltage exceeds VBR, diverting surge current away from downstream circuitry. Its glass-passivated junction ensures stable breakdown and low incremental surge resistance.
Rated for -55 °C to +150 °C junction temperature, it delivers 6.2 A peak pulse current (IPPM) at 10/1000 µs waveform and withstands 100 A non-repetitive forward surge (8.3 ms half-sine), making it suitable for automotive load-dump and ISO 7637-2 pulse suppression.

FAQ
What is the clamping voltage of SMBG60AHE3/52 and how does it protect downstream components?
The SMBG60AHE3/52 has a maximum clamping voltage (VC) of 96.8 V at its rated peak pulse current (6.2 A, 10/1000 µs). This means that during a transient event, the device limits the voltage seen by downstream components to no more than 96.8 V - well below typical 100 V+ breakdown thresholds of many automotive-grade ICs. The SMBG60AHE3/52 achieves this via rapid avalanche conduction, diverting surge current to ground before damaging overvoltage can propagate.
Is SMBG60AHE3/52 suitable for automotive applications, and what qualification does it hold?
Yes, SMBG60AHE3/52 is explicitly AEC-Q101 qualified, as confirmed in Vishay's official datasheet (Document Number: 88456, Revision: 09-Jan-2024). This qualification validates its reliability under automotive stress conditions including temperature cycling, humidity, mechanical shock, and high-temperature operating life - making it appropriate for use in engine control modules, body electronics, and ADAS sensor interfaces.
What is the package type and mounting configuration of SMBG60AHE3/52?
SMBG60AHE3/52 uses the SMBG (DO-215AA) surface-mount package - a low-profile, gull-wing leaded outline measuring 6.48 mm × 3.94 mm × 2.16 mm. It mounts with matte tin-plated leads solderable per J-STD-002 and JESD 22-B102, supports MSL Level 1 handling, and features a visible cathode band for unidirectional polarity identification.
How does SMBG60AHE3/52 differ from bidirectional TVS diodes like SMBG60CA?
SMBG60AHE3/52 is unidirectional and functions as a polarity-sensitive clamp - conducting only when the cathode is positive relative to the anode. In contrast, SMBG60CA is bidirectional and clamps symmetrically for AC or floating-line applications. The SMBG60AHE3/52 exhibits lower leakage at VWM (1.0 µA vs. up to 2.0 µA for CA variants) and is optimized for DC power rail protection where polarity is fixed.
What is the peak pulse current rating and test condition for SMBG60AHE3/52?
SMBG60AHE3/52 is rated for 6.2 A peak pulse current (IPPM) under the standardized 10/1000 µs double-exponential waveform (per ANSI/IEEE C62.35), measured with the device mounted on 0.2" × 0.2" copper pads. This rating directly supports its 600 W peak pulse power dissipation and is validated across the full operating temperature range (-55 °C to +150 °C).
